Output 5fcdd62cc4f267c8035345c1b884ddbf766962520dc50d97cbfef34d4aa519cb:21

value
58777077
script pubkey
OP_0 OP_PUSHBYTES_20 3b056954efec0581200f211d389d155f94c3890c
address
bc1q8vzkj480aszczgq0yywn38g4t72v8zgv3akpyu
transaction
5fcdd62cc4f267c8035345c1b884ddbf766962520dc50d97cbfef34d4aa519cb
spent
true